Tropical Horseweed (Erigeron Sumatrensis) is a annual herb in the Asteraceae family with easy care difficulty. It requires low watering and full sun or partial shade light in USDA hardiness zones 8-13. This plant is safe for cats and dogs.

Erigeron sumatrensis is an annual to short-lived perennial herb, widely naturalized in tropical and subtropical regions, and regarded as an invasive weed in many areas.
